I am certain is has more to do with the fact that Cahill+Terry have been almost godlike. Why change something that has worked so well? Especially this late in the season and with this much at stake.

But just consider, what if Cahill or even JT got injured? Suspended? Some of you might say "well we got....X". No we dont. We got another worldclass CB who can also do a superb job as DM. They dont grow on trees.

Luiz to me is a 100% in this team. I cannot see him sold, no chance.

But he isn't. He's a step-down from both of them which is bizarre considering he's apparently worth about £30 million.

The simple fact is that since November he has barely been selected as a centre-back unless one of the other two is injured, and when he has come in he has been a liability (Newcastle at home and West Brom away).

I don't quite understand those who support him on this forum because it's clear there's a massive difference between the idealised version of David Luiz and the one who actually turns up on the pitch. I've said before that in theory he has everything to be the best defender in the world but mentally he's just lacking. It reminds me a little bit of the Mikel debate where some people simply couldn't get over what they hoped Mikel would turn into and just look at the evidence on the pitch.

If we can get a decent price for him the we should sell. He's not solid enough as a CB and isn't a complete DM

But he's a character. And he's got cool hair. And he's really good on FIFA. And he played well for us about 12 months ago.
